A spokesman for Suffolk police said an accident affecting the junction of Hadleigh Road and the A1071 in Sproughton has now been cleared.

A man in his 50s has been taken to Ipswich Hospital with neck injuries.

A spokeswoman for the East of England Ambulance Service said his injuries are thought to be “non life-threatening”.

The crash, between a white Vauxhall van and a grey VW car, happened at around 3.25pm.

The road was blocked for around 45 minutes while both vehicles were recovered from the scene.
